Author(s): Brandon L. Peters, K. Michael Salerno, Ting Ge, Dvora Perahia, and Gary S. Grest While nearly all theoretical and computational studies of entangled polymer melts have focused on uniform samples, polymer synthesis routes always result in some dispersity, albeit narrow, of distribution of molecular weights ( Đ M = M w / M n ∼ 1.02 – 1.04 ). Here, the effects of dispersity on chain mobility ar... [Phys. Rev. Lett. 121, 057802] Published Thu Aug 02, 2018
